At the time she was abandoned, she was less than 24 hours old.
Officials from a charity foundation, who were alerted about the abandonment, rushed the baby girl to Lanna Hospital.
After the news spread, several people headed to the hospital to express their desire to adopt the girl.
“We have let them take a look at the girl through the glass wall outside the baby room,” the hospital’s marketing and communications chief, Jiralak Jankrajai, said.
She added that medical staff had checked the girl, who is in good health.
Officials from the Chiang Mai shelter are in the process of taking custody of the girl, who will probably be placed under the care of the Baan Vieng Ping orphanage.
